ISLAMABAD, January 4: Ehsaas and Federal Investigation Agency (FIA) have joined hands against swindlers who are defrauding Ehsaas beneficiaries, during a meeting held here Tuesday.
In this regard, Special Assistant to the Prime Minister on Poverty Alleviation and Social Protection, Senator Dr Sania Nishtar and Federal Investigation Agency (FIA) Director General, Dr Sanaullah Abbasi held a special meeting to strengthen coordination against fraulent deductions in the field, cyber crimes, scams, fake websites, fake SMS, fake Whatsapp messages, fake apps, defrauding the poor, particularly Ehsaas beneficiaries. During the meeting, it was decided that miscreants, swindlers and scammers who defraud innocent people will be dealt with strictly. – TLTP
